Question

Write the number of ways in which 7 men and 7 women can sit on a round table such that no two women sit together ?

Advertisements

Solution


Each of the seven men can be arranged amongst themselves in 7! ways.
The women can be arranged amongst themselves in seven places, in 6! ways (i.e. nthings can be arranged in (n-1)! ways around a round table).
By fundamental principle of counting, total number of ways = 7! x 6!
